Transaction e16ded0c2500b35c04e57e4574a215088dbbfc25877c8e75a276114722a0ca80
1 Input
2 Outputs
- e16ded0c2500b35c04e57e4574a215088dbbfc25877c8e75a276114722a0ca80:0
- e16ded0c2500b35c04e57e4574a215088dbbfc25877c8e75a276114722a0ca80:1
value 59000
address 3FcFNYjYQqF2hnNCh7FisJGdVX669wtygP
value 508840
address 13RpyVtDCYqMLMHaFCtqU5PrKhtVsDWFUm